What is Ventilator Support?Ventilator assistance describes using equipments that help or replace spontaneous breathing in patients that can not breathe properly on their own. Understanding what ventilator assistance entails is foundational for any healthcare provider involved in crucial care.
Types of Ventilator Support Invasive Ventilation: This involves using endotracheal tubes or tracheostomies. Non-invasive Ventilation: Frequently supplied via masks such as CPAP (Constant Positive Respiratory Tract Stress) or BiPAP (Bilevel Favorable Airway Pressure). Why is Ventilator Assistance Necessary?Patients might need ventilator assistance due to different conditions including:
Acute Respiratory system Distress Syndrome (ARDS)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Condition (COPD) Neuromuscular disorders Severe pneumoniaThe choice to start ventilator support ought to constantly be based upon comprehensive professional assessment.
